Connect wires per WIRING DIAGRAM as follows:
Screw wire nuts on clockwise making sure no bare
conductors show below the wire connectors. Secure each
connector with electrical tape.
• Green dimmer Ground lead to Green or bare copper wire

in wall box.

• Black dimmer lead to any wall box wire removed from old

switch.

• Red dimmer lead without insulating label to remaining wall

box wire.

• Remaining Red dimmer lead should have Red insulation

label affixed.
NOTE: If insulating label is not affixed to Red lead, use a
small wire nut or electrical tape to cap off.

• Proceed to Step 6.

Connect wires per WIRING DIAGRAM as follows:
Screw wire nuts on clockwise making sure no bare
conductors show below the wire connectors. Secure each
connector with electrical tape.
NOTE: Control can be installed on either the Load or
Line side of the 3-way circuit.
• 
Green dimmer Ground lead to Green or bare copper wire

in wall box.

• Black dimmer lead to tagged (common) wall box wire

identified when removing old switch.

• Remove Red insulating label from Red lead.
• Any Red dimmer lead to any of the remaining

wall box wires.

• Remaining Red dimmer lead to remaining wall box wire.

OPERATION

NOTE: On the lighted models, indicator light will illuminate when
the dimmer is in the OFF position to facilitate access in the dark.

NOTE: If using the dimmer in a 3-way application, the lights will
turn ON at brightness set on dimmer's touch pad. The lighting can
be controlled from either the dimmer or the switch location.

TROUBLESHOOTING

Lights Flickering
- Lamp has a bad connection.
- Lamp power is less than 40W.
- Wires not secured firmly with wire connectors.

Light does not turn ON and ON/OFF LED does not turn ON
- Circuit breaker or fuse has tripped.
- Lamp is burned out.
- Lamp Neutral connection is not wired.

Position all wires to provide room in wall box for device.

Partially secure device using long mounting screws provided.

Restore power at circuit breaker or fuse.

Move toggle handle up. Lights should turn ON. If lights do not turn ON,
touch top touch pad to brighten the lights. Lights should brighten.

If lights still do not turn ON, refer to the TROUBLESHOOTING
section.

ON/OFF:
Move toggle handle up – Lights will
turn ON.

Move toggle handle down – Lights will
turn OFF.

BRIGHTEN :
Touch top touch pad – Lights will
BRIGHTEN.

DIM:
Touch bottom touch pad – Lights will
DIM.

CLEANING:
To clean touch plate, wipe it with a
clean damp cloth using clean water
only, dry thoroughly.
